Cédric Delsaux is a French photographer who was born in 1974. Numerous key galleries and museums such as Traffic have featured Cédric Delsaux's work in the past.Cédric Delsaux's work has been offered at auction multiple times, with realized prices ranging from 391 USD to 795 USD, depending on the size and medium of the artwork. Since 2017 the record price for this artist at auction is 795 USD for Champ de pétrole 3, sold at Pierre Bergé & Associates Paris in 2019. Cédric Delsaux has been featured in articles for Art in America, ARTINFO and ArtDaily. The most recent article is Down the Line written for Frieze Magazine in September 2011.
